[14] Finished drawing for a ceiling for the front drawing room for Lord Scarsdale, 1772, as executed

Aspect

Plan of a rectangular tripartite ceiling with a central circular compartment containing a rosette encircled by enclosed anthemia within a diamond, framed by swags, drops of calyx, wreaths, urns, within a curved x-shape arrangement, flanked by oval medallions, griffons and festoons. There are outer lunette-shaped compartments containing urns, arabesques, calyx and anthemia, and with a border of half figures and anthemia.
